Alternative intersections are innovative roadway designs that improve traffic flow and safety at surface street intersections. These designs reduce delays, minimize conflict points, and enhance efficiency. Examples include the Continuous Flow Intersection (CFI), which moves left-turning vehicles before the main intersection to reduce wait times, and the Restricted Crossing U-Turn (RCUT), which redirects certain movements to designated U-turn locations. By simplifying vehicle movements, alternative intersections help reduce crashes and improve overall traffic operations.&lt;/span&gt;&lt;/span&gt;&lt;/p&gt;</idAbs>
